Catriona is simply pronounced Ka-tree(o)-na, just as you'd normally pronounce Katrina. The io is a diphthong (a single syllable beginning with one vowel and ending in another, like the English pronunciation of hay and eye and boat and cow), caused by "breaking" of the i before the nasal n (i.e. the vowel sound naturally changes as your mouth transitions from saying "ee" to "n"). "Catriona" is a Scots attempt to represent the normal pronunciation somewhat phonetically.
